AI spending is soaring, but revenue is lagging: Here’s why Indian investors should pay attention

Artificial intelligence (AI) has become the biggest driver of global stock markets, with companies spending hundreds of billions of dollars to build AI infrastructure. While investor excitement remains high, experts believe the economics behind the AI boom are far less convincing than the market suggests.

Karan Aggarwal, Co-Founder & CIO at Ametra PMS, says the gap between AI spending and the revenue it currently generates raises important questions for investors, especially those investing in global equity funds with significant exposure to US technology stocks.
